Output ecfd237ca4acff3718d133c3cc9189fb09542289235cc66ab5b14211df7b214f:9

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cbd94eb4efa87a5b7cfed0f3410aa7fe7cdc4ec OP_EQUAL
address
37EBaRSCZSZHs6yGAzNjtGxd4VfWwzpCVm
transaction
ecfd237ca4acff3718d133c3cc9189fb09542289235cc66ab5b14211df7b214f
confirmations
429205
spent
true